       @jbauer To do so would introduce ambiguity in your prompt. If you say:`cp -r Downloads/Dir With Spaces Documents/`How could the shell know not to copy `Downloads/Dir`, `./With`, and `./Spaces` to `Documents/`? Space is pretty strictly a delimiter without being escaped, and workarounds would probably require complicated aliases that would be overengineered to work against the shell's parsing and would also take away functionality from tools that take an arbitrary number of arguments like `cp`.
